This is a simple but delicious dessert that doesn't take much time to throw together.
Ingredients
- 0.5 cups peanut butter
- 2 cups crushed graham crackers
- 0.33 cups white sugar
- 0.25 cups butter
- 3.5 cups cold milk
- 1 package instant chocolate pudding mix , 5.9 ounce
- 1 container frozen whipped topping , 8 ounce
Instructions
-
1
Place peanut butter in a microwave-safe bowl; heat in microwave until smooth and creamy, 20 to 30 seconds. Stir graham cracker crumbs, sugar, and butter into peanut butter until evenly combined. Transfer to a 9x13-inch baking dish and press to form a crust. Refrigerate until chilled, about 2 hours.
-
2
Beat milk and pudding mix together in a bowl until thick and creamy; pour over crust. Top pie with whipped topping to serve.
